PCMark is a multipurpose benchmark, suited for benchmarking all kinds of PCs, from laptops to workstations, as well as across multiple Windows operating systems. This easy-to-use benchmark makes professional strength benchmarking software available even to novice users. PCMark consists of a series of tests that represent common tasks in home and office programs. PCMark also covers many additional areas outside the scope of other MadOnion.com benchmarks.

 

 

The AVPC performed well in our PCMark05 benchmark, especially in the CPU and hard drive tests - two very important areas for any decent HTPC. The memory test wasn't quite as good and the graphics test was way down, but considering that the system only uses onboard graphics, this was to be expected and doesn't impact its ability to function as a media center.
